FRA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

94 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in BlackRock Floating Rate Income Strategies Fund (FRA)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$105M — down 1.3% from $106M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 19 funds opened new FRA positions and 13 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 31 added to existing stakes and 24 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Oaktree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$5.84M. The largest seller was Ameriprise, cutting an estimated $3.32M.
